Process Engineer

4 months ago


Lewistown, United States First Quality Full time

First Quality was founded in 1989 and, in nearly three decades, has grown to be a global privately held company with over 4,000 employees. Its corporate offices are located in Great Neck, New York, with manufacturing facilities and offices in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Georgia, and Canada. First Quality is a diversified family of companies manufacturing consumer products ranging from Absorbent Hygiene (adult incontinence, feminine care, and baby care), Tissue (bath and towel), and Industrial (print and packaging materials and thermoformed plastics), serving institutional and retail markets throughout the world. First Quality focuses on private label and branded product lines.


Our core business philosophy is built on a proud culture driven by safety and quality, respect, humility, integrity, customer focus, and teamwork. With leading edge manufacturing technologies and processes and visionary leadership, First Quality is positioned to continue significant growth in the coming years. We are seeking an experienced Process Engineer for our First Quality facility located in Lewistown, PA.


This position will be responsible for providing technical leadership on assigned lines with similar technology, manufacturing cost and quality improvements, manufacturing equipment utilization, reliability, speeds, scrap rates, and efficiency goals.


Primary responsibilities include:

  • Works closely with Production, Planning, QA, & Maintenance to meet daily production goals, priorities, coverage, and special projects.
  • Provides technical leadership for continuous improvement projects on his/her assigned lines for improvements in efficiency, scrap, speeds, quality, and safety.
  • Leads and/or assists PD & QA on new product/process improvements and materials trials on his/her assigned production lines while minimizing production impacts.
  • Maintains, audits, and updates as needed “Good Run” documentation, insuring process conditions and measurements are defined, documented, and shared with operators.
  • Works closely with Production Supervisor on his/her assigned lines to provide focused daily direction and technical support to crews and maintenance.
  • For new lines/equipment within his/her assigned technology, may lead the process definition on new production lines and major equipment and start up, insuring all process conditions and measurements are defined, documented, and share with operators.


The ideal candidate should possess the following: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ering.
  • Minimum 2-year experience (must include internships) in a manufacturing environment.
  • Experience in process troubleshooting and improvements on high-speed consumer good products, packaging, or web converting equipment preferred.
  • Develop, maintain, and audit systems and procedures.
  • Self-motivated and assist with other departments to improve product performance and install new equipment.
  • Exceptional analytical problem solving, equipment vendor management skills, and strong
  • computer skills are needed to be successful.
  • Six Sigma, DOE and SPC experience is a definite plus.
  • Project management skills & experience beneficial
  • Mechanical aptitude for design changes/modifications and CAD experience preferred
